File Quality and Practical Format Checks
Before I ever list a commercial design for customer downloads or pressed garments, I run through a mental checklist. For the Patriots Typography Colorful T Shirt Des, here’s what matters most:
- Vector Integrity (AI/EPS/SVG): I imported the SVG directly into Cricut Design Space and checked for clean paths. The lettering cut smoothly at an 11-inch width without broken nodes. There were no stray anchor points that typically trip up Silhouette users. For sublimation, the scalable vector files mean I can resize the design from a mug wrap to a full-bleed tee without degradation.
- PNG Transparency: The high-resolution PNG had a crisp transparent background, essential for placing the graphics onto product mockups or dark-colored prints. I tested it over a charcoal tee and a royal blue tote; the white knockouts in the typography held contrast well, but the lighter blue shades needed a slight opacity boost for maximum visibility on dark backgrounds—something sellers should note.
- Color Separation & Print Readiness: The design uses a limited, well-chosen palette that should translate to DTG printing without color shifting. For screen printers, the layers could be separated manually, though the asset isn’t pre-separated. That’s fine for most POD and sublimation sellers, but a quick heads-up for traditional screen-print shops.
These practical checks confirm the file set is indeed a solid SVG design and PNG design bundle, not a rushed bitmap export disguised as a vector. That reliability is crucial for reducing customer complaints down the line.

Where to Use This Design Carefully
No versatile graphic design asset is perfect for every scenario. During testing, I noted a few product types where the Patriots Typography Colorful T Shirt Des would require extra attention—or might be less suitable:
- Very small stickers or planner icons: The interlocking letters and thin outlines tend to blur or lose definition below 1.5 inches. For kiss-cut sticker sheets, I’d enlarge the design or simplify the layout.
- Dark-colored apparel without adjustment: As mentioned, the blue tones can wash out on black shirts. Either the PNG needs a slight color tweak or the listing should specify the design’s best appearance on light-to-mid-tone fabrics.
- Extremely text-heavy Canva templates: Because the typography already carries a lot of visual weight, layering additional quotes or dates on top can create clutter. I’d keep surrounding elements minimal.
- Cricut projects requiring ultra-fine weeding: The star accents and some letter connectors are delicate. Beginners might struggle; including a weeding tip sheet in the customer download can reduce frustration.
- Products with sharp die-cut lines: If you’re creating an intricate layered shadowbox or a cookie stencil, the design’s multiple overlapping colors may complicate cutting paths. Using just the outer silhouette from the vector file can solve this.
Seller Workflow Tips and Commercial Licensing Notes
Before adding the Patriots Typography Colorful T Shirt Des to my live catalog, I follow a few routines that pay off in reduced returns and higher customer trust. Here’s what I recommend:
- Mockup extensively before listing: Place the PNG design on at least three different product mockups (a white tee, a navy tank, and a canvas tote). Observe how the colors shift and whether the overall composition holds on varied product shapes.
- Test marketplace thumbnail visibility: Reduce the image to 200x200 pixels and check if the word “Patriots” remains legible. That ensures a buyer scrolling an Etsy search page recognizes the style instantly.
- Print a physical sample: Even if you sell digital downloads, printing a transfer on a DTG sample or sublimation swatch reveals subtle hue differences that screen previews hide.
- Check transparency and isolation: Open the PNG over both a light and dark background layer in your design software. Confirm there’s no white halo or messy anti-aliasing.
- Organize your download folder: For customer delivery, I’d separate the files into clear subfolders: SVGs for Cricut, high-res PNGs for mockups, AI/EPS for advanced users, and a JPEG preview. Adding a simple .txt file with color hex codes is a small touch that professionalizes the digital product.
- Pair with complementary fonts: In my Canva templates, I matched the design with a clean sans serif font for supporting text and a casual handwritten font for event dates. Avoid competing display fonts—let the typography be the star.
License-wise, the listing states it’s intended for editable and printable original files, implying a commercial license for physical product creation. However, always read the specific license terms before selling readymade merch, especially if you plan to include the design in a bundled digital downloads pack for resale. Most t-shirt graphics of this kind permit unlimited physical product sales but restrict redistribution of the source files. Clarifying that upfront in your own listings protects your store.
